The I = 1/2 and 3/2 K-π scattering length with domain wall fermions at physical pion mass with all-to-all propagators

Abstract

We present our calculations for the I = 1/2 and 3/2 K-π s-wave scattering length with physical quark masses, extracted from the interaction energy of Euclidean two-point functions. We use the domain wall fermion action with physical quark masses at a single lattice spacing. We are specifically interested in the systematic effects due to around-the-world terms on the overall determination of the scattering length. We present our progress and discuss the various systematic effects in our preliminary results.
